Many questions remain since authorities searched a mysterious compound in New Mexico and discovered 11 emaciated children there.
The case broke with a tip about starving children in a squalid New Mexico compound.
Stacks of tires, piles of trash and plastic sheets surrounded the squalid New Mexico compound, shrouding what was happening inside: five adults, including a fugitive wanted in the disappearance of his young son, living with 11 emaciated children.
The 11 children were so famished, the sheriff said, they "looked like third-world country refugees."
